Holder actually said something quite different from what the article says. Here's what Holder's letter to Paul actually said:

"It has come to my attention that you have now asked an additional question: 'Does the President have the authority to use a weaponized drone to kill an American not engaged in combat on American soil?' The answer to that question is no." (Bolding added.)

The caveat "not engaged in combat" is a loophole big enough to fly a formation of drones through.
